Davis, Chratian Grab Doubles Win as Rams Fall

How It Happened
Despite the final score of 7-0, Rhode Island had a highly competitive match at College of Charleston Tuesday.

The Rams (3-7) opened the match strong, getting a victory from junior Halah Davis and sophomore Sydney Chratian at No. 3 doubles. They made quick work of Ava Turner and Peyton Brotzman, winning 6-1.

However, College of Charleston (9-5) grabbed the win at No. 2 doubles. Then Anastasia Palaska and Elizabeth Nowak outlasted Rhody's Erin Chratian and Nadia Rajan, 7-5, to grab the first team point.

Redshirt junior Tiara Higuchi and junior Halah Davis each played three-set matches that were decided by 7-6 scores in the final set. Davis battled back after dropping the first set, but came up just short in the final set.

Freshman Nadia Rajan fell in straight sets at No. 2 singles to Palaska. However, both sets were back-and-forth action, with Palaska winning 7-5, 7-5.
